Background technology
Ball mill is the key equipment that material is broken and then crushed.This type ore mill is in its cylinder It is interior to load a number of steel ball as abrasive media.
Ball mill is widely used in cement, silicate product, New Building Materials, refractory material, chemical fertilizer, it is black with it is coloured The production industry such as metal ore dressing and glass ceramics, dry type or wet type grinding are carried out to various ores and other grindability materials. Ball mill is applied to the various ores of grinding and other materials, is widely used in ore dressing, the industry such as building materials and chemical industry, can be divided into dry type With two kinds of grinding modes of wet type.It is different according to ore discharge mode, can two kinds of lattice subtype and overflow type.
Existing milling system flow, which is generally material and is added to, to be entered batch mixer after ball mill is ground and enters again Row batch mixing, casting system is entered after batch mixing and first carries out vacuumizing and then is cast again, if can be taken out while ball milling true Sky, then casting efficiency can be greatly improved, be advantageous to the completion of whole production technology.

The embodiment of the present invention provides a kind of ball mill for being advantageous to improve cast efficiency, as shown in Figure 1-2, including bottom plate 1, Organic frame 2 is fixedly mounted in the both sides at the top of bottom plate 1, and the top of bottom plate 1 is installed with motor base 3, the top of motor base 3 Portion is installed with motor 4, and the output end of motor 4 is connected with rotating shaft 5, rotating shaft 5 away from motor 4 one End is installed with the first belt pulley 6, and the internal activity of left side frame 2 is connected with support bull stick 7, and the right-hand member of support bull stick 7 passes through The right side worn the frame 2 in left side and extend to left side frame 2 is fixedly connected with the left side of ball grinding cylinder 10, supports the left end of bull stick 7 The second belt pulley 8 is installed with, the first belt pulley 6 and the second belt pulley 8 are located on same vertical plane, and the second belt pulley 8 are located at the surface of the first belt pulley 6, and the first belt pulley 6 is connected with the second belt pulley 8 by belt 9, support bull stick 7 Right-hand member be installed with ball grinding cylinder 10, the right side of ball grinding cylinder 10 is installed with bull stick 11, frame 2 and the phase of bull stick 11 on right side Close side is installed with the bearing body 12 being adapted with bull stick 11, and the one end of bull stick 11 away from ball grinding cylinder 10 extends to axle Hold the inside of body 12 and be flexibly connected with bearing body 12, turned by frame 2, motor 4, rotating shaft 5, the first belt pulley 6, support The cooperation of bar 7, the second belt pulley 8, belt 9, ball grinding cylinder 10, bull stick 11 and bearing body 12, under the drive of motor 4, ball Mill tube 10 rotates between two frames 2, compared to traditional ball mill by the top of frame 2 by install drive device and The mode of shaft coupling driving ball mill operation, this method of operation more stability and high efficiency, being internally provided with for ball grinding cylinder 10 are milled Ball 13, grinding ball 13 is rounded, and grinding ball 13 is evenly distributed on the bottom of the inwall of ball grinding cylinder 10, when motor 4 drives ball milling When cylinder 10 rotates, the grinding ball 13 inside ball grinding cylinder 10 can contact with each other under the drive of ball grinding cylinder 10 in the inside of ball grinding cylinder 10 Extruding, this can carry out crushing of milling to the raw material inside ball grinding cylinder 10, and the top of ball grinding cylinder 10 is provided with commissioning pipe 14, ball grinding cylinder 10 bottom is provided with discharge barrel 15, and the top of ball grinding cylinder 10 is installed with air pump 16, the air inlet and ball grinding cylinder of air pump 16 10 are connected by exhaust tube 17, and the gas outlet of air pump 16 is communicated with escape pipe 18, and the top of ball grinding cylinder 10 is provided with pressure detecting Instrument 19, motor 4, air pump 16 and control panel of the pressure detecting instrument 19 with outside are electrically connected with, will when the present invention works The raw material of pending ball milling is put into the inside of ball grinding cylinder 10 by commissioning pipe 14, passes through control panel booster air pump 16, pressure detecting Instrument 19 can be inside real-time monitored ball grinding cylinder 10 situation, the air inside ball grinding cylinder 10 is extracted out using air pump 16, while can The air pressure inside ball grinding cylinder 10 is monitored by pressure detecting instrument 19, after the inside of ball grinding cylinder 10 is in vacuum state, then Ball milling operation is carried out, the traditional milling system flow compared, this can greatly improve cast efficiency, be advantageous to whole production technology Completion.
Operation principle:During present invention work, the raw material of pending ball milling is put into the inside of ball grinding cylinder 10 by commissioning pipe 14, By control panel booster air pump 16, situation that pressure detecting instrument 19 can be inside real-time monitored ball grinding cylinder 10 utilizes air pump 16 Air inside ball grinding cylinder 10 is extracted out, while the air pressure inside ball grinding cylinder 10 can be monitored by pressure detecting instrument 19, After the inside of ball grinding cylinder 10 is in vacuum state, then ball milling operation is carried out, the traditional milling system flow compared, this can significantly Cast efficiency is improved, is advantageous to the completion of whole production technology.
